Mountain America Credit Union Awards $300,000 in Elevate Scholarships to 120 Students
June 27 2024 - 9:21AM
Mountain America Credit Union, through the Mountain America
Foundation, recently awarded 120 students with $2,500 Elevate
Scholarships totaling $300,000. The scholarships were awarded to
students from 79 high schools across the credit union’s six-state
footprint and aim to support academic dreams by providing greater
access to higher education.

The Elevate Scholarship program is part of the Mountain America
Foundation, which was created to strengthen the credit union’s
humanitarian-driven commitment to serve the communities within
Utah, Montana, Arizona, Nevada, Idaho, and New Mexico. The
foundation’s focus includes education, health, and overall
well-being.

In the second year of the Elevate Scholarship program, Mountain
America received more than 400 applications. Applicants are
pursuing academic excellence in a wide variety of careers including
mechanical engineering, elementary education, nursing, marine
transportation, and psychology. The criteria used to assess
candidates includes factors such as academic records, core values,
involvement in the community, leadership efforts, and letters of
recommendation.
